Analysis

Gabon recorded 1 1000 USD for pedestrian controlled tractors (single axle tractors) β€” import value in 2006. That is the lowest value across all 6 years on record.

The figure is down 50.0% on the previous year and down 92.3% over ten years.

That places Gabon 141st out of 145 countries with data for 2006, putting it in the bottom quarter.

Important notice: FAOSTAT database on Agriculture Machinery is no longer active. The latest online version of the database has as reference year 2009 (with data collected in year 2011). FAOSTAT database on Agriculture Machinery provides statistical series on Agricultural Machinery and Equipment statistical series referring to the following items: tractors, harvesters and threshers, irrigation pumps, milking machines, hand tools, and soil machines. The database includes estimates of agriculture machinery in use and value of import and export of agriculture machinery.
